0

Android 4.2.2 ソース コードでランチャーをコンパイルしてビルドしました。

Nexus 4にインストールしましたが、それらの間にいくつかの違いがあることがわかりました。

私はランチャーのコードを見て、それがonCreateOptionsMenu()をオーバーライドしていることを発見しましたが、ネイティブランチャーにはランチャーにメニューがありません。

作成したランチャーにショートカットを追加します。ico はネイティブよりも大きくなっています。

ネイティブ アプリは、私が作成するよりもはるかに効率的です。

質問があります。

  • オープン ソース コードは、ネイティブ アプリのビルド ソース コードと同じですか?

  • 「my launcher」のショートカット ico が大きいのはなぜですか?

  • ネイティブ ランチャーの方が効率的ですが、なぜですか?

4

1 に答える 1

1

追加:

<uses-sdk
    android:minSdkVersion="16"
    android:targetSdkVersion="17" />

マニフェスト ファイルに。デフォルトでは欠落しており、ランチャーがある種の互換モードで実行され、アイコンが拡大されます。

于 2013-03-13T16:39:30.100 に答える